What Is Website Compression?
Website compression reduces the size of HTML, CSS, JavaScript, JSON, XML, and other text-based resources before they are delivered to visitors. Smaller files require less bandwidth and load faster, improving website performance and user experience. Supported Compression Standards
| Compression Standard | Content-Encoding Header | Purpose |
|---|---|---|
| Brotli | Content-Encoding: br | Modern high-efficiency web compression |
| GZIP | Content-Encoding: gzip | Industry-standard web compression |
| Deflate | Content-Encoding: deflate | Legacy compression used in some applications |
Brotli vs GZIP vs Deflate: What’s the Difference?
| Feature | Brotli | GZIP | Deflate |
|---|---|---|---|
| Compression Efficiency | Highest | High | Moderate |
| Browser Support | Modern Browsers | Universal | Limited |
| Bandwidth Savings | Excellent | Good | Moderate |
| CDN Support | Excellent | Excellent | Limited |
| Website Performance | Best | Good | Basic |
| Recommended Usage | Modern Websites | Compatibility Fallback | Legacy Systems |
For most modern websites, Brotli provides the best compression efficiency, while GZIP remains an excellent fallback for older browsers and systems.

Compression Best Practices
Enable Brotli Whenever Available
Brotli generally provides better compression efficiency than GZIP.
Compress Text-Based Assets
Focus on HTML, CSS, JavaScript, JSON, XML, and SVG files.
Avoid Compressing Already Compressed Files
Avoid compressing images, videos, ZIP archives, and PDFs.
Use CDN Compression
Enable automatic compression through your CDN provider.
Monitor Compression Regularly
Test after server updates, migrations, CDN changes, or performance optimizations.
Ideal file types to compress
- HTML
- CSS
- JavaScript
- JSON
- XML
- SVG
Avoid compressing
- Images
- Videos
- ZIP archives
- PDFs
Frequently Asked Questions
What is GZIP compression?
GZIP is a server-side compression method that reduces the size of files before they are delivered to visitors.
What is Brotli compression?
Brotli is a modern compression algorithm designed for web content that often achieves higher compression rates than GZIP.
Is Brotli better than GZIP?
In most modern environments, Brotli provides better compression efficiency while maintaining fast decompression performance.
Does compression improve SEO?
Compression improves website performance and user experience, which can support SEO and Core Web Vitals optimization.
